'Last Chances' is the latest single from NZ-based band REPAIRS. The track centres around Nicola Edwards' looping major key bass line and tempered vocal delivery, quickly joined by a wall of post-punk guitars. Scarcely holding back resentment, the lyrics ruminate on the hope that something will change - but knowing it never does, and never will. It's a catchy-sad pop song that builds into a final frenzied crescendo, laying bare the frustrations of knowing that you’re stuck in the wrong relationship but feeling powerless to do anything about it. About the band: REPAIRS play high-tempo, loud, emotional music together for fun. We are a band, but first and foremost we are friends. We are also three people, but only two of us are married to each other. We all used to perform variations of pitch, tone and rhythm with other people under different names - some too embarrassing to mention, and some that aren’t - but in the interest of fairness, we won’t mention any of them here. We are situated in a city called Auckland, which is itself situated in a country called New Zealand. This informs the music we make, but nationalism is still stupid. One of the band is Scottish, of which she is very proud in spite of the previous sentence. Our contradictions define us. We love playing live shows and are lucky to have played lots of gigs with many good friends. Recordings are less numerous, with a handful of singles to date, but 2020 will see a marked increase in the lead up to our debut album.
